#efb731 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#efb731 is composed of 93.7% red, 71.8%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23.4% magenta, 79.5%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 42.3 degrees, a saturation of 85.6% and a lightness of 56.5%. #efb731 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ff62 with #df6f00.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c33.

#efb731 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#efb731 has RGB values of R:239, G:183, B:49 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.23, Y:0.79,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15710001.

Shades and Tints of #efb731
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0901 is the darkest color, while #fffdf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#efb731
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#91908f is the less saturated color, while #f8bb28 is the most saturated one.
